Re: $519.00 Lift Kit ?
Thanks Guy's,
I'm not after Bling. I could not afford enough to make me look good. Can anyone give me advice on the 22 inch tires vs torque? Would it be a lot better to go with 20's. Thanks, BB |
08-21-2009, 08:37 AM | #10 |
Getting Wild
Join Date: Jan 2009
Location: Oxford, FL
Posts: 123
|
Re: $519.00 Lift Kit ?
22's will definitely be a draw on your system if it is a stock cart. You will possibly notice a decline in torque and if you paid really close attention you may notice the motor running warmer. I would suggest if you are considering 20's then you may want to drop to the 4" Allsports lift.
